Transaction 58bd24b03611876ef081cafc7b72c144d3997cf264e3887b50d3d644f72d775f

1 Input
2 Outputs
  • 58bd24b03611876ef081cafc7b72c144d3997cf264e3887b50d3d644f72d775f:0
  • value  24690
    address  1BjpfPFZvKpuvNdhJfGvA3rBpSNT964J49
  • 58bd24b03611876ef081cafc7b72c144d3997cf264e3887b50d3d644f72d775f:1
  • value  4800000
    address  15BqeXUDJQqDr3TyF9miZgk39xCNpJCNqQ